What does the 1000VA rating mean for the APC Easy UPS, and how do watts and runtime relate?
The 1000VA rating is the apparent power the UPS can handle; the actual usable watts are lower due to the unit’s power factor. Runtime depends on the connected load—the lighter the load, the longer the battery will typically sustain power. Automatic voltage regulation (AVR) helps keep connected gear safe from common mains voltage fluctuations.

How should I maintain and ensure compatibility of my APC Easy UPS 1000VA with my gear?
Place the UPS in a dry, well-ventilated area away from heat sources and dust. Connect essential devices to battery-backed universal outlets and avoid overloading beyond the unit’s watt rating. Regularly check battery health and follow APC guidance for battery replacements to maintain compatibility with 230V mains and your setup.
Can I protect and keep online power for a PC, monitor, router, and modem with the APC Easy UPS 1000VA?
Yes, you can connect critical devices such as a PC, monitor, router, and modem to the APC Easy UPS 1000VA to maintain operation during outages and ensure safe shutdown. Prioritize essential gear on battery-backed outlets and keep non-critical devices on surge-protected outlets where appropriate.
